Behaviour Support Mentor

Hours: 08:30 - 15:30 (Part-Time and Full-Time roles available)

Start date: Tuesday 4th September 2024

Location: Swindon (SN2, SN3, SN4)

This role is a person-centred approach supporting young people with a learning disability. Whether the child has SEMH (Social + Emotional Mental Health) or ASD (Autistic Spectrum Disorder) or ADHD (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der) or any other learning disability that may hinder their behaviour and/or learning within a classroom setting.

There are many schools that Protocol Education work with that are looking for a caring and intuitive individual to help support the behaviour of student(s) within the classroom. A lot of candidates are seen to go from temp to perm roles.

Prior experience of working/volunteering in an educational setting with students with these needs is desired.

Previous successful candidates from Protocol Education have had experience in Youth Work, Care/Hospital experience, Art/Creative backgrounds, Psychology/Sociology Graduates. Please get in touch with us if you have any questions about this and what to get involved with this career

 

The Role:

  • Giving 1:1 support to student(s) who may be struggling with the curriculum due to their needs.
  • Help to adapt and tailor learning from class teacher for student(s) so that they can feel and be successful.
  • Communicate well with staff, colleagues and parents/carers via telephone/email professionally when necessary.
  • Being a positive role model for student and using school reward system fairly to encourage positive attitudes and behaviours.
  • Use classroom behaviour management skills to help assist student(s) in demonstrating positive behaviour and overcoming their barriers to learning.

 

The Candidate:

  • Calm and resilient when dealing with situations.
  • Positive can-do attitude and a willingness to join in on class activities.
  • Flexibility within the general day to day running of the classroom.
  • Experience of working with SEMH, ASD, ADHD, SEN.
  • Passion and care for children with a various learning disabilities.
  • A creative and ‘out-the-box’ mentality when facilitating learning.
